Women and men pretty much want the same thing from life, that is to be happy…and there ends all similarity. What makes women happy is mostly different from what makes men happy and one thing which varies most between the two sexes is their attitude towards money. While money represents security and love for one, it represents control, self-worth and power for the other.
Women equate money with security and peace of mind but still don’t pay enough attention to it. Despite the fact the most women outlive their husbands, women still tend to leave financial matters to their husbands or male relatives and as a result often suffer due to the bad decisions taken on their behalf by their husband, father, brother, son or other male relatives.
Research shows that women actually are better at investing, budgeting and making the rupee stretch, but a mental block against anything to do with finance stops them from being financially literate, aware and in control.
